Understanding the Metaverse

Before delving into the intricacies of starting a business in the metaverse, it is crucial to grasp the concept and potential of this virtual reality space. The metaverse is an immersive environment that allows users to interact with each other and digital content in real-time. It is a combination of virtual reality, augmented reality, and the internet, creating a seamless experience that transcends physical limitations.

With the metaverse, individuals can create avatars, explore virtual worlds, engage in activities, and even buy and sell virtual assets. It presents a unique opportunity for businesses to tap into a growing market, reaching a global audience in an innovative way. However, it’s essential to approach this new frontier with a clear strategy to ensure success.

Step 1: Identify Your Business Idea

The first step in starting a business in the metaverse is to identify your business idea. What kind of product or service do you want to offer in this virtual space? Are you planning to create virtual goods, provide virtual services, or establish a virtual storefront? Understanding your business concept will pave the way for the subsequent steps in the process.

Step 2: Research the Market

Once you have a clear business idea, it’s crucial to research the metaverse market. Analyze existing businesses in the space, identify their strengths and weaknesses, and determine how you can differentiate yourself. Evaluate the demand for your product or service and identify potential competitors. This research will help you refine your business strategy and ensure that you are entering a viable market.

Step 3: Build Your Digital Presence

In the metaverse, establishing a strong digital presence is paramount. Begin by creating an avatar that represents your brand and aligns with your business identity. Choose a name that is catchy and memorable, as it will be your virtual identity within the metaverse. Consider hiring a professional avatar designer to ensure that your avatar stands out from the crowd.

Next, create a virtual storefront or virtual space where customers can interact with your products or services. Design an appealing and user-friendly environment that reflects your brand and engages visitors. Incorporate interactive elements, such as virtual reality experiences or augmented reality features, to enhance customer engagement and create a unique shopping experience.

Step 4: Monetization Strategies

To sustain your business in the metaverse, you need to develop effective monetization strategies. There are various ways to generate revenue in this virtual space, including selling virtual goods, offering virtual services, and even charging for access to exclusive virtual events or experiences. Explore different pricing models and determine which one aligns best with your business goals and target audience.

Consider partnering with other businesses or influencers within the metaverse to expand your reach and tap into their existing customer base. Collaborations can be mutually beneficial, allowing you to leverage each other’s strengths and attract new customers. Additionally, explore opportunities for advertising and sponsorships to generate additional revenue streams.

Step 5: Community Building and Networking

In the metaverse, community building plays a crucial role in the success of your business. Engage with your audience, build relationships, and foster a sense of belonging within your virtual community. Organize virtual events, such as product launches or live performances, to create buzz and attract new customers. Encourage user-generated content and provide incentives for customers to share their experiences with your brand.

Networking is also vital in the metaverse. Attend virtual conferences, join industry-specific groups, and collaborate with other businesses to expand your network. Building connections within the metaverse can open doors to new opportunities, partnerships, and valuable insights that can drive the growth of your business.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How much does it cost to start a business in the metaverse?

A: The cost of starting a business in the metaverse can vary significantly depending on various factors such as the complexity of your virtual storefront, the level of customization required, and the virtual assets you plan to create or purchase. It’s essential to carefully plan and budget for expenses such as avatar design, virtual space creation, and marketing efforts.

Q: Can I start a business in the metaverse without technical skills?

A: While having technical skills can be advantageous, it is not a prerequisite to starting a business in the metaverse. Many platforms and tools offer user-friendly interfaces and templates that allow individuals with limited technical knowledge to create virtual storefronts and engage in virtual activities. Additionally, you can always collaborate with professionals or hire virtual assistants to handle technical aspects if needed.

Q: Will my business be limited to the metaverse, or can I expand into the physical world?

A: The beauty of the metaverse is its ability to transcend physical boundaries. While your business may initially operate solely within the metaverse, there is often potential to expand into the physical world. For example, you can create merchandise based on your virtual goods or services and sell them through traditional e-commerce channels. The metaverse can serve as a launching pad for broader business opportunities.
